U.S. Metals Tariff Hike Sparks Global Backlash

Hey everyone! The United States just ramped up tariffs on steel and aluminum imports from 25% to a whopping 50%, and the ripple effects are already causing a stir worldwide. Experts warn that this major jump could hike up costs for everyday items like cars and home appliances – imagine an extra $2,000 to $4,000 on your next car! 🚗💸

Steel makes up about 60% of a car's weight, so it’s not just the U.S. businesses feeling the pinch. Major trading partners are speaking out too. For example, Mexican President Claudia Sheinbaum has slammed these tariffs as "unfair" and "unsustainable," pointing out that the move disrupts free trade between neighbors.

Industry voices from Canada and European trade officials are also calling for swift countermeasures. This global tension shows how shifts in international policy can impact everything from investment in key sectors to the prices we pay for the items we use daily.
